GENERAL SUMMARY(What is done and why)
The Consumer Loan Operations Processor is responsible for the administration and support functions of the Credit Unions lien placement, collateral insurance, borrower protection benefits, credit reporting disputes, skip payment, consumer collateral release, and vehicle total loss services. This individual is responsible for completing all related duties to ensure proper servicing of these processes in accordance to internal guidelines and compliance requirements. The Consumer Loan Operations Processor must possess expert knowledge of these processes and provide related support to our front-line team.
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S,IN PRIORITY ORDER(Majority of duties, but not meant to be all inclusive or prevent other duties from being assigned as necessary)
+ Responsible for the effective and timely performance of all support functions related to lien placement, collateral insurance, borrower protection benefits, credit reporting disputes, skip payment, consumer collateral release, and vehicle total loss services.Time: 60%
+ Evaluate department processes, procedures and recommend improvements as needed. Time: 20%
+ Assumes responsibility for establishing and maintaining effective communication, coordination and working relations with Credit Union members, personnel and vendors.Time: 10%
+ Provide backup to all functional areas of Operations.Time: 5%
+ Maintain a working knowledge of all Credit Union products and services.Time: 5%

United Federal Credit Union has served its Members since 1949 by helping them to build a sound financial future. United is based in St. Joseph, MI, with additional branches in Arkansas, Indiana, Michigan, Nevada, North Carolina, Ohio, and Pennsylvania. United, as a not-for-profit company, takes its commitment to both Members and the community to heart by improving lives and bettering local neighborhoods through financial tools and resources.
